Assessing Lawyer Experience
When picking a criminal defense lawyer, examining their experience is vital. You'll intend to dive deep right into their past situations to recognize not simply the amount of instances they've handled, yet the high quality of results accomplished.
It's not nearly how much time they've been practicing, but just how well they've managed cases similar to your own. Look for specifics: Have they handled costs like yours prior to? How many of those cases went to test, and what were the results?
It's important you recognize they have actually got a strong track record with effective outcomes in situations similar to what you're facing. Experience in a court room is particularly invaluable if your case goes to test. You don't simply desire a person that knows the regulation; you need a person that maneuvers successfully within the court room dynamics.
Furthermore, inspect where they have actually acquired their experience. Someone who recognizes with the neighborhood courts and courts can be helpful. They'll recognize regional procedures and nuances which can play an important role in the defense strategy.
Selecting someone experienced can make all the distinction. Guarantee their experience aligns very closely with your demands, offering you the very best shot at a favorable outcome.

Recognizing Protection Approaches
Comprehending the different defense techniques your attorney might utilize is important to successfully browsing your situation. Each strategy rests on the specifics of the costs you're dealing with and the evidence against you. Allow's explore what you need to know.
First off, if there's an absence of proof, your lawyer might suggest that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your task to verify innocence; it's the prosecutor's task to verify shame beyond a sensible doubt. If they can't, you must be acquitted.
An additional typical technique is self-defense, particularly in cases entailing fees like assault or murder. If you were shielding yourself, your lawyer could use this technique to justify your actions legitimately. This requires confirming that your perception of threat was reasonable which your action was in proportion to that hazard.
Sometimes, your protection might entail wondering about the legitimacy of how evidence was acquired. If law enforcement violated your rights throughout the investigation, proof could be reduced, which can dramatically damage the prosecution's case.
Lastly, your lawyer might bargain a plea offer if it serves your best interest. This generally takes place if the evidence versus you is solid yet there are minimizing variables that could lead to reduced fees or sentencing.
Understanding these techniques aids you discuss your case more effectively with your attorney.
